FAQ: The Technical Stuff

Can I withdraw the free £5 immediately?

No. You need to wager it. Usually 35x to 50x. That means you need to bet £175 to £250 before you can cash out. But some casinos have a “max cashout” limit of £50 or £100. Check the T&Cs.

The KYC Reality: You Will Need ID

To claim a free £5 no deposit casino 2026 uk claim today, you must verify your account. This is mandatory under UKGC rules. You need a passport or driving license. Plus a utility bill. The verification process takes 24 to 48 hours. Some casinos (like Casumo) do it in 2 hours. Others (like 888) take 3 days. Plan ahead.

Also, if you use a VPN, the casino will block your withdrawal. UKGC requires geo-location checks. So don’t try to bypass it. It won’t work.
